>> >> As reported by Akira, there were incompatibility issues with
>> >> Sphinx and docutils with docutils 0.19. There's already
>> >> a fix for it, but, as there are incompatibility issues with
>> >> different versions, better to add a check to verify if the
>> >> combination is supported/tested.
>> >>   
>> >
>> > I've been skeptical of adding such checks in conf.py.  
>> 
>> I have to kind of agree with this concern.  We have managed without this
>> complexity so far.  It looks like we could always be behind on
>> maintaining it going forward.  Do we *really* need this one?
>
> IMO having a check is interesting, as the dependency between
> Sphinx and docutils is high. Yet, with the testing script, this may
> not be needed, provided that we run it to check if changes at Sphinx
> extensions won't cause regressions. Still, the dependency check
> at test_doc_build.py is not complete.
>
> Anyway, if you prefer, don't pick this one. We can revisit it later
> when needed.

I've left it out for now, but applied the rest of the series.  Keep it
around, we may yet decide we need it...
